Abdessamad

JAVA Software Engineer

Informations

Compétences

Technos

  • Angular 2+
  • Expert JEE
  • Framework Spring
  • Hibernate
  • JSF
  • Java
  • JavaScript
  • Maven
  • REST
  • XML
  • Voir plus
  • Voir moins

Métier

  • Services web
  • Voir plus
  • Voir moins

Expériences (7)

Développeur Java Senior
ADEO
De March 2018 à July 2020

Contexte : Projet ORION, système de gestion et encaissement de plusieurs enseignes de bricolage (proximité/déco) présentes en Europe. Réalisation des évolutions, développement de nouveaux modules, Maintenance de la solution existante. Equipe de 36 personnes.

Mission : Développeur sénior Java                    

- Dans le cadre de la mobilité, réalisation d'un module d'injection de transactions mobiles dans le système d'encaissement Orion

- Fiscalité italienne 2019 : Evolution du système d'encaissement pour assurer la déclaration quotidienne du CA et TVA

- Intégration de Orion avec la fidélité WLL (LM essentiel)

- Diverses évolutions : Fiscalité, fidélité et évolutions métier dans le cadre du projet SMART pour Bricoman Italie

Environnement Technique : Eclipse / SOAP / REST / JMS / XSL / Spring boot / Spring web/ JQuery / HTML / CSS / GSON / SWING / SVN / Git / Maven / Jenkins / Sonar / Postgresql

Expert technique Java
AG2R La Mondiale
De November 2017 à February 2018

Contexte : Projet PASRAU (Prélèvement à la source sur les revenus autres), réalisation de l’applicatif pour faire les déclarations vers la DGFIP et traitement des retours. Equipe de 5 personnes.

Mission : Expert technique Java                    

- Etude et analyse

- Conception et développement

- Optimisation des performances : Parallélisation des traitements et optimisation Hibernate

Environnement Technique : Eclipse/ Spring / Spring batch / Hibernate / GWT / Git / Maven / Postgresql / Quality Center.

Expert technique Java / Javascript
Euro Information
De August 2015 à September 2017

Mission :

- Migration de l’outil ARIS de la version 7 à la version 9.

- Réalisation des évolutions dans ARIS (Spécifications utilisateurs et intégration dans SI)

- Réalisation d’un système d’automatisation des tests de scripts ARIS.

Tâches :

- Etude et analyse

- Conception et développement

- Maintenance évolutive et corrective

- Administration de l’outil

Environnement Technique : Eclipse / ARIS / Javascript / Webservice / REST / SOAP / JSON / Jersey / Spring boot / JPA / Hibernate / JavaFX / XML / Git / Maven / MS-SQL Server / Quality Center.

Ingénieur Etudes et Développement
Decathlon
De December 2014 à July 2015

Contexte :Réalisation des évolutions dans l’outil PACE utilisé par les ingénieurs Decathlon pour concevoir des produits finis et semi-finis.

Mission :

– Analyser et développer de nouveaux lots de fonctionnalités

– Assurer la maintenance évolutive et corrective

Environnement Technique : Eclipse / Spring MVC / Spring Security / JPA/ Hibernate/ REST / JSON / XML/ GWT / Git / Maven / Postgres / Oracle / Tomcat.

Chef de projet technique
S2M
De December 2011 à November 2014

Contexte : Migration du produit monétique SELECT System de Oracle (Forms, PL/SQL, Reports) vers la technologie Java/JEE (JSF, Spring, JPA/Hibernate …).

Mission :

– Référent technique

– Responsable de l’architecture technique

– Conception et développement des modules de SELECT System®

– Conception et développement d’un système de batch processing

– Réalisation des tests unitaires

– Mise en place du processus d’intégration continue

Environnement Technique : Eclipse / JAVA / HTML5 / CSS3 / JSF / Spring / Hibernate / Maven / Facelets / Richfaces / Jboss / Tomcat / Git / Oracle / MySQL / JDBC / Quartz / JMX / Redmine / Jenkins / Artifactory

Ingénieur Etudes et Développement
Eca-assurances
De March 2009 à November 2011

Contexte :Réalisation des développements dans « Mimente », progiciel de gestion maison d’ECA-Assurances, qui se compose d’un espace prospect, espace client, back-office pour les télé-conseillers et les gestionnaires et un espace partenaires.

Mission :

– Etude et analyse des besoins

– Réalisation de nouveaux modules dans l’application web Mimente (assurances auto, complémentaire santé, MRH, Décès, Animaux)

Environnement Technique : Eclipse / JAVA  / JSF / Hibernate / Maven / Tomcat / Postgres / Jasper Report / SVN

Ingénieur Etudes et Développement
Novedia Group
De September 2008 à February 2009

Contexte: Réalisation de l’application web utilisée dans un nouveau service de livraison des colis le soir avec rendez vous pour la Poste.

Mission :

– Développement des IHM et code métier

– Réalisation des tests unitaires

Environnement Technique : Eclipse / JAVA  / Struts / Hibernate / Spring / JUnit / Maven / Tomcat / Oracle / SVN